Patients with hypertension can eat pigskin in moderation.
Pigskin has high nutritional value, rich in protein and trace elements. Patients with hypertension can eat pigskin in moderation, which generally does not lead to excessive fluctuations in blood pressure. It can also supplement energy and regulate immune function. However, pigskin is not easy to digest, so patients should not eat too much, so as not to increase gastrointestinal burden.
Patients with hypertension should usually eat a diet with low salt, low fat and high cellulose, moderate physical exercise, and regularly monitor blood pressure in the hospital. If life intervention fails, they should be treated with antihypertensive drugs such as nifedipine, irbesartan, valsartan, etc.
